Home > Not Working > Excel Vba Workbook Close Event

Excel Vba Workbook Close Event

Contents

well its fine when we close by using Button2 query is not being asked. No error message is triggered. Put this in the module. They would still have the option of changing it, and office would still warn them that they same name exists to they want to override, but I would like the name http://theweblive.net/not-working/onclientclick-event-not-firing.html

For safety purpose, please create a module to run it. Therefore, your workbook uses a Workbook_Open procedure to create the menu when the workbook is opened, and it uses a Workbook_BeforeClose procedure to remove the menu when the workbook is closed. I tried something like ... Steps to reproduce manually: Create new .xlsm workbook.

Excel Vba Workbook Close Event

After clicking END in the error screen, the macros in the workbook worked as they should and everything worked properly. Since the workbook is closed, VBA can no longer ‘see’ the controls, and therefore it thows up errors. Ask Your Own Question Macro To Force Macros To Be Enabled And Prevent Saving - Excel Excel Forum I have the below code that successfully hides all my sheets bar one

I've read most of the sources I could find in regards to starting a looping timer on workbook open and then stopping it upon workbook close, and have gotten it to There is still one snag, however. Is this page helpful? Vba Close Excel File union of subset and span proof How can I ensure my Playstation 2 will last a long time?

If the user click No, the code sets the Saved property of the Workbook object to True (but doesn't actually save the file), and deletes the menu. Vba Close Excel Application The default Excel close dialog shows instead. The first procedure (see below) works as expected. http://stackoverflow.com/questions/3628252/closing-excel-application-using-vba Code is given bellow: Dim WithEvents xlApp As Excel.Application Dim WithEvents xlbook As Excel.Workbook Dim WithEvents xlsheet As Excel.Worksheet Private Sub xlbook_BeforeClose(ByRef Cancel As Boolean) Handles xlbook.BeforeClose If MessageBox.Show("DO YOU WANT

The trouble is IE or VBA seems to hang on the VB: element.click If you like these VB formatting tags please consider sponsoring me in support of injured Royal Marines and Excel Application.quit Not Working Thanks. So what I want is to prevent the user from closing workbook(B) by displaying a msgbox saying they need to press the button.Ive tried several approches to this but I'm still You can also subscribe without commenting.

Vba Close Excel Application

See ASP.NET Ajax CDN Terms of Use – http://www.asp.net/ajaxlibrary/CDN.ashx. ]]> Daily Dose of Excel Haphazardly Posted Excel Information and What happens is that when the user clicks a button it saves a worksheet of workbook as its own file, problem is that it will actually open the new worksheet as Excel Vba Workbook Close Event If you are attempting to prevent your own commands to xlApp.Quit() from working, well, you'd do better to maintain a boolean variable, say called, 'canQuit' or the like, that keeps track Excel Vba Application.quit Not Working My solution was to use a cheeky little workaround, using the Application.SendKeys("^w") to mimic closing the workbook via the keyboard shortcut.

Similar Excel Tutorials Close Excel Workbook using VBA Macros How to close an Excel workbook using VBA and macros, including how to save the file before you close it or discard this contact form Can anyone please help with a solution? This works fine aprt from if the user the close X to close excel down instead of the workbook. LinkBack LinkBack URL About LinkBacks Bookmark & Share Digg this Thread!Add Thread to del.icio.usBookmark in TechnoratiTweet this thread Thread Tools Show Printable Version Display Linear Mode Switch to Hybrid Mode Vba Close Excel Without Saving

I hope I am able to put in right words. share|improve this answer answered Aug 25 at 20:21 michaelf 647 add a comment| Your Answer draft saved draft discarded Sign up or log in Sign up using Google Sign up EDIT To say a little more: In the workbook Open event I run a macro. have a peek here gbClosing = False End Sub Okay, this is how it's supposed to work: The user closes an unsaved workbook.

Thanks. Application.quit Not Closing Excel What is this line of counties voting for the Democratic party in the 2016 elections? If I close application then both workbook & excel application gets closed.

The files saved in the "Test1" folder appears in the list but I get an error when I select and launch the command to open.

Quote: Thanks for reply, Regards. . . Not the answer you're looking for? Regards, Nilesh Attached Files code.txt (1.2 KB, 3 views) nbnilesh View Public Profile Find all posts by nbnilesh #6 02-07-2006, 10:01 AM Mike Rosenblum Microsoft Excel MVP Forum Leader* Excel Vba Before Close Event Not Working If so, no problem -- the DeleteMenu subroutine is executed and the workbook is closed.

The code of my function is: VB: Public Function FileButton(Name As String, sFilePath As String) As Boolean ' Clicks the file button containing Called name or returns false if button cannot It might be worth installing the Excel 10.0 PIA's and see if things improve... The BeforeSave event opens the "restore" workbook, copies over the key values from the subworkbook, then saves & closes the "restore" workbook.2) SubWorkbook opened remotely- User / Admin opens the "Summary" Check This Out Below is the code I'm using: Update = the procedure I want to run every 5 minutes RefreshXML = the Ontime loop StopRefresh = cancel the Ontime loop Within the ThisWorkbook

If I close only workbbok then application remains opened but workbook gets closed. However, now when I close Excel, I get compile errors.These compile errors seem to be because Excel is trying to access controls in the workbook after it has closed. Did I cheat? I have added "Microsoft Excel 10.0 object Liabrary" Thanks for reply, Regards. . .

However I was wondering if there is a way to do it WITHOUT activating the worksheets. I am given (ironically) an error saying "excel has encountered a problem and needs to close". It appears that it believes "ThisWorkbook.Close" is referring to the file from which the macro is initiated.